Commit graph

145007 commits

Author SHA1 Message Date
Wilko Meyer
1fd7d0414d
gnu: Add rust-rusb-0.9.
* gnu/packages/crates-io.scm (rust-rusb-0.9): New variable.

Change-Id: I3a34b5546422f6fe99d124f64825624611553d29
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Wilko Meyer
e959315122
gnu: Add rust-libusb1-sys-0.7.
* gnu/packages/crates-io.scm (rust-libusb1-sys-0.7): New variable.

Change-Id: Icb87644e6bc76fa9ac5019664c2d30071ef99fdc
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Jordan Moore
d4bf2af96b
gnu: Add lsd.
* gnu/packages/rust-apps.scm (lsd): New variable.

Change-Id: I0ba3542d69f08b3d52cd4a6ca3769edb31a43ba3
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Jordan Moore
0dc821acf0
gnu: Add rust-human-sort-0.2.
* gnu/packages/crates-io.scm (rust-human-sort-0.2): New variable.

Change-Id: I5c9344340392035008131a0e371d4068bf1f93f3
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Jordan Moore
953ef71de7
gnu: Add rust-vsort-0.2.
* gnu/packages/crates-io.scm (rust-vsort-0.2): New variable.

Change-Id: Ia6098e31b5574ca48d6eb33f5ed52fa019627edd
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Jordan Moore
9f7bc8976f
gnu: Add rust-term-grid-0.1.
* gnu/packages/crates-io.scm (rust-term-grid-0.1): New variable.

Change-Id: Id8c93555d20d76ec403db319d5049c7021974940
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Jordan Moore
cfe9d7b510
gnu: Add rust-windows-0.43.
* gnu/packages/crates-windows.scm (rust-windows-0.43,
rust-windows-interface-0.43, rust-windows-implement-0.43): New
variables.

Change-Id: If6f0139141bb9550fe3996c4938134346bee376b
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:59 +02:00
Efraim Flashner
a4658e36bf
gnu: icecat: Fix building with newer rust.
* gnu/packages/gnuzilla.scm (icecat-minimal)[arguments]: Adjust the
configure-flags to temporarily disable rust SIMD optimizations.

Change-Id: I799a97582e87419a6c580bb849485e48752443f7
2024-11-28 11:04:59 +02:00
Tyler Wolf
d41dd32f62
gnu: rust-block-padding-0.2: Update to 0.2.1.
* gnu/packages/crates-io.scm (rust-block-padding-0.2): Update to 0.2.1.

Reviewed-by: Steve George <steve@futurile.net>

Change-Id: I6fa9e38c37d3cf776249bb3184b83207e9d7c718
Signed-off-by: Efraim Flashner <efraim@flashner.co.il>
2024-11-28 11:04:58 +02:00
Steve George
3c2b5c4c95
gnu: stgit-2: Update to 2.4.12.
* gnu/packages/version-control.scm (stgit-2): Update to 2.4.12.
[cargo-inputs]: Add rust-jiff-0.1, rust-winnow-0.6.  Replace
rust-gix-0.54 with 0.66.  Remove rust-nom-7, rust-time-0.3.

Change-Id: I2ec0bd92910a051edbe7f2f847c15efbfcd856c7
2024-11-28 11:04:58 +02:00
Steve George
611a5e4d0c
gnu: Add rust-gix-0.66.
* gnu/packages/crates-vcs.scm (rust-gix-0.66): New variable.
(rust-gix-0.57, rust-gix-0.56): Inherit from rust-gix-0.66.

Change-Id: I7cfd3727981739c6e03efcf5d73bb90d19767159
2024-11-28 11:04:58 +02:00
Steve George
d7646669c3
gnu: Add rust-zip-2.
* gnu/packages/crates-io.scm (rust-zip-2): New variable.
(rust-zip-0.6): Inherit from rust-zip-2.

Change-Id: I39621277489615438ec8cfb35091c086e52f02cc
2024-11-28 11:04:58 +02:00
Steve George
b14e35d8c6
gnu: rust-zstd-0.13: Update to 0.13.2.
* gnu/packages/crates-io.scm (rust-zstd-0.13): Update to 0.13.2.

Change-Id: I414f1a2187d9722d2df53c5374b09fbaa0cb75bb
2024-11-28 11:04:58 +02:00
Steve George
a17b4cdf62
gnu: rust-zstd-safe-7: Update to 7.1.0.
* gnu/packages/crates-io.scm (rust-zstd-safe-7): Update to 7.1.0.

Change-Id: I691984a6f109a1a1ae457db3f20bbc7d4c461b39
2024-11-28 11:04:58 +02:00
Steve George
87e4151052
gnu: rust-zeroize-1: Update to 1.8.1.
* gnu/packages/crates-io.scm (rust-zeroize-1): Update to 1.8.1.

Change-Id: I4e1b2f841b61d47ef2a21c6df9578f24d7c12c81
2024-11-28 11:04:58 +02:00
Steve George
39ddc63d54
gnu: rust-thiserror-1: Update to 1.0.63.
* gnu/packages/crates-io.scm (rust-thiserror-1): Update to 1.0.63

Change-Id: I6599f9ecb88b9e904cc952b9b22292a539ffaf68
2024-11-28 11:04:58 +02:00
Steve George
74402db5eb
gnu: rust-thiserror-impl-1: Update to 1.0.64.
* gnu/packages/crates-io.scm (rust-thiserror-impl-1): Update to 1.0.64.

Change-Id: I138dcbcb54a746373ef22c10e7412c546e4d2920
2024-11-28 11:04:58 +02:00
Steve George
0dd7d75231
gnu: rust-flate2-1: Update to 1.0.30.
* gnu/packages/crates-io.scm (rust-flate2-1): Update to 1.0.30.
[cargo-inputs]: Add rust-zlib-rs-sys-0.3.

Change-Id: I4479e93a2786441218c4302b722e79e9bd7f0e38
2024-11-28 11:04:57 +02:00
Steve George
ec381de5a1
gnu: Add rust-libz-rs-sys-0.3.
* gnu/packages/crates-io.scm (rust-libz-rs-sys-0.3): New variable.

Change-Id: I35113859bea26a3ea50e816220adb22adb2251b4
2024-11-28 11:04:57 +02:00
Steve George
826c37060d
gnu: Add rust-zlib-rs-0.3.
* gnu/packages/crates-io.scm (rust-zlib-rs-0.3): New variable.

Change-Id: Ibcc1901ea3023d3703a63063f612ae5630fd9f29
2024-11-28 11:04:57 +02:00
Steve George
314721aa1b
gnu: rust-libz-sys-1: Update to 1.1.20.
* gnu/packages/rust-libz-sys-1: Update to 1.1.20.

Change-Id: I0b54eef3ff0ca36a9477195510761bafa954aed0
2024-11-28 11:04:57 +02:00
Steve George
5e413c7617
gnu: rust-cc-1: Update to 1.1.28.
* gnu/packages/rust-cc-1: Update to 1.1.28.
[cargo-inputs]: Add rust-shlex-1.

Change-Id: I16937eb3042f3e44548a3c61574f55bedd7bc4cf
2024-11-28 11:04:57 +02:00
Steve George
1540f91341
gnu: rust-jobserver-0.1: Update to 0.1.32.
* gnu/packages/crates-io.scm (rust-jobserver-0.1): Update to 0.1.32.
[cargo-development-inputs]: Add rust-nix-0.28.  Remove rust-futures-0.1,
rust-num-cpus-1, rust-tokio-core-0.1, rust-tokio-process-0.2.

Change-Id: Ie4836fcfc0af7a297e01c6ab958be54baa490446
2024-11-28 11:04:57 +02:00
Steve George
409c9841a1
gnu: rust-libz-ng-sys-1: Update to 1.1.16.
* gnu/packages/crates-io.scm (rust-libz-ng-sys-1): Update to 1.1.16.
[arguments]: Don't skip the build.
[native-inputs]: Add pkg-config, zlib, cmake-minimal.

Change-Id: I9f11930c66b4959174270464a3dc5e7d55a4b681
2024-11-28 11:04:57 +02:00
Steve George
cf61c25f5a
gnu: rust-displaydoc-0.2: Update to 0.2.5.
* gnu/packages/crates-io.scm (rust-displaydoc-0.2): Update to 0.2.5.

Change-Id: If0db2386fae539b5913a6d446e817c805efc5f35
2024-11-28 11:04:57 +02:00
Steve George
9a4a946b39
gnu: rust-deflate64-0.1: Update to 0.1.9.
* gnu/packages/crates-io (rust-deflate64-0.1): Update to 0.1.9.

Change-Id: I1d7b0f5a890e23fd97545c3df02a51984eade084
2024-11-28 11:04:57 +02:00
Steve George
f7535f3c8e
gnu: rust-crc32fast-1: Update to 1.4.2.
* gnu/packages/crates-io.scm (rust-crc32fast-1): Update to 1.4.2.

Change-Id: I19824419207c194fe711afd0b0fd04d19b8a1808
2024-11-28 11:04:57 +02:00
Steve George
d5bfe543ec
gnu: Add rust-zopfli-0.8.
* gnu/packages/crates-io.scm (rust-zopfli-0.8): New variable.

Change-Id: If0947c05855ab091cc2b638d2b1556e127cf4282
2024-11-28 11:04:56 +02:00
Steve George
59b2ba0f8b
gnu: rust-bumpalo-3: Update to 3.16.0.
* gnu/packages/crates-io.scm (rust-bumpalo-3): New version.

Change-Id: I77ce31603e31886966efd4269ade8cfb60fb22ae
2024-11-28 11:04:56 +02:00
Steve George
7815cfd2f0
gnu: Add rust-lockfree-object-pool-0.1.
* gnu/packages/crates-io.scm (rust-lockfree-object-pool-0.1): New variable.

Change-Id: I3062fb75535d4790499a1c676e7a53126c940079
2024-11-28 11:04:56 +02:00
Steve George
a7183e60f4
gnu: Add rust-object-pool-0.5.
* gnu/packages/crates-io.scm (rust-object-pool-0.5): New variable.

Change-Id: I187305adf24f3377e2be4747d6fcdf0c610bd754
2024-11-28 11:04:56 +02:00
Steve George
c576bcc470
gnu: Add rust-lzma-rs-0.3.
* gnu/packages/crates-io.scm (rust-lzma-rs-0.3): New variable.

Change-Id: Ibb46544b8228e237825ae81ecd6ad4faf0d8748e
2024-11-28 11:04:56 +02:00
Steve George
0d87181eff
gnu: Add rust-rust-lzma-0.5.
* gnu/packages/crates-io.scm (rust-rust-lzma-0.5): New variable.

Change-Id: I8172c21e01b69652dc04463b9e230797471e5e8b
2024-11-28 11:04:56 +02:00
Steve George
e168034923
gnu: Add rust-prodash-29.
* gnu/packages/crates-io.scm (rust-prodash-29): New variable.
(rust-prodash-28): Inherit from rust-prodash-29.

Change-Id: I6bd5498f8a776a69bd309f107e394d2077ba9a16
2024-11-28 11:04:56 +02:00
Steve George
f3a15c1e62
gnu: Add rust-crosstermion-0.14.
* gnu/packages/crates-io.scm (rust-crosstermion-0.14): New variable.
(rust-crosstermion-0.13): Inherit from rust-crosstermion-0.14.

Change-Id: I2aa0f50d006c64bf929ce92573f3962bac6e9e8c
2024-11-28 11:04:56 +02:00
Steve George
fc90bd951d
gnu: Add rust-tui-react-0.23.
* gnu/packages/crates-io.scm (rust-tui-react-0.23): New variable.
(rust-tui-react-0.22): Inherit from rust-tui-react-0.23.

Change-Id: Ia8e2f1ba2a1992a0341f1f2d8b9f42ca006b6467
2024-11-28 11:04:56 +02:00
Steve George
231b49a106
gnu: Add rust-gix-worktree-stream-0.15.
* gnu/packages/crates-vcs.scm (rust-gix-worktree-stream-0.15): New variable.
(rust-gix-worktree-stream-0.8): Inherit from
rust-gix-worktree-stream-0.15.

Change-Id: I795d8451adb77412810a4fcf56b36a52b2fbe91e
2024-11-28 11:04:55 +02:00
Steve George
3afe439720
gnu: Add rust-gix-worktree-state-0.13.
* gnu/packages/crates-vcs.scm (rust-gix-worktree-state-0.13): New variable.
(rust-gix-worktree-state-0.6): Inherit from
rust-gix-worktree-state-0.13.

Change-Id: I60796035638229f047bb789a6d6303d1a148cb5b
2024-11-28 11:04:55 +02:00
Steve George
f4cb93af49
gnu: Add rust-gix-submodule-0.14.
* gnu/packages/crates-vcs.scm (rust-gix-submodule-0.14): New variable.
(rust-gix-submodule-0.7): Inherit from rust-gix-submodule-0.14.

Change-Id: If9d091be4045034f77d5052a60b2b23c7c3bb703
2024-11-28 11:04:55 +02:00
Steve George
043d9d5b64
gnu: Add rust-gix-status-0.13.
* gnu/packages/crates-vcs.scm (rust-gix-status-0.13): New variable.
(rust-gix-status-0.4): Inherit from rust-gix-status-0.13.

Change-Id: I9a1e735e7d9914e68752e95fd7be77c73545470b
2024-11-28 11:04:55 +02:00
Steve George
c45034411f
gnu: Add rust-gix-refspec-0.25.
* gnu/packages/crates-vcs.scm (rust-gix-refspec-0.25): New variable.
(rust-gix-refspec-0.21): Inherit from rust-gix-refspec-0.25.

Change-Id: Ibaac0f0e7fe3c639d9eb1621f444a8cf44b7b87c
2024-11-28 11:04:55 +02:00
Steve George
caca4e18bf
gnu: Add rust-gix-revision-0.29.
* gnu/packages/crates-vcs.scm (rust-gix-revision-0.29): New variable.
(rust-gix-revision-0.25): Inherit from rust-gix-revision-0.29.

Change-Id: Icbd880736373b4c60665fd237870bac663bfc4a4
2024-11-28 11:04:55 +02:00
Steve George
c7aaefac19
gnu: Add rust-gix-protocol-0.45.
* gnu/packages/crates-vcs.scm (rust-gix-protocol-0.45): New variable.
(rust-gix-protocol-0.43): Inherit from rust-gix-protocol-0.45.

Change-Id: I6775ebffedc1e96ef2b5812c3c5f0e78901d16e6
2024-11-28 11:04:55 +02:00
Steve George
27c27ba9e4
gnu: Add rust-gix-transport-0.42.
* gnu/packages/crates-vcs.scm (rust-gix-transport-0.42): New variable
(rust-gix-transport-0.40): Inherit from rust-gix-transport-0.42.

Change-Id: I0278c302ba05ebd4f67cf6ae46ff0be8bd4f6eb1
2024-11-28 11:04:55 +02:00
Steve George
dd0e711fff
gnu: rust-gix-packetline-0.17: Update to 0.17.6.
* gnu/packages/crates-vcs.scm (rust-gix-packetline-0.17): Update to 0.17.6.

Change-Id: I13c8e0abe9035004290fa1e1069b7e084407ac2c
2024-11-28 11:04:55 +02:00
Steve George
5ccb0aa58f
gnu: Add rust-gix-odb-0.63.
* gnu/packages/crates-vcs.scm (rust-gix-odb-0.63): New variable.
(rust-gix-odb-0.56): Inherit from rust-gix-odb-0.63.

Change-Id: I295d64cc29b1b6f150e0ca4ae520e5e564417550
2024-11-28 11:04:55 +02:00
Steve George
867541da78
gnu: Add rust-gix-pack-0.53.
* gnu/packages/crates-vcs.scm (rust-gix-package-0.53): New variable.
(rust-gix-pack-0.46): Inherit from rust-gix-pack-0.53.

Change-Id: If48b55a99dddcb3bc109650d9c5efd04c24f924e
2024-11-28 11:04:54 +02:00
Steve George
21422dc935
gnu: Add rust-gix-negotiate-0.15.
* gnu/packages/crates-vcs.scm (rust-gix-negotiate-0.15): New variable.
(rust-gix-negotiate-0.11): Inherit from rust-gix-negotiate-0.15.

Change-Id: I6b96b14fa25fc1d07fd6fe5dcbafa0f61d9297a3
2024-11-28 11:04:54 +02:00
Steve George
19a5a25ca9
gnu: Add rust-gix-mailmap-0.24.
* gnu/packages/crates-vcs.scm (rust-gix-mailmap-0.24): New variable.
(rust-gix-mailmap-0.21): Inherit from rust-gix-mailmap-0.24.

Change-Id: I9f00d96c470dd327dbdd3848b2f0337e88857260
2024-11-28 11:04:54 +02:00
Steve George
66671ed673
gnu: Add rust-gix-dir-0.8.
* gnu/packages/crates-vcs.scm (rust-gix-dir-0.8): New variable.

Change-Id: Ic2324f136fcc9a8bef0213b66b8b449988170001
2024-11-28 11:04:54 +02:00